Jefferson Secures Preseason Victory Against Tatum at Eagle Stadium
On a recent Thursday evening, the Jefferson Bulldogs engaged in a spirited football scrimmage against the Tatum Eagles at Eagle Stadium. The Bulldogs ultimately claimed a tight 14-10 victory in this preparatory match.
Looking ahead, the Tatum Eagles are scheduled to kick off their regular season campaign next Friday night, where they will host West Rusk. Meanwhile, the Jefferson Bulldogs will embark on an away game to Palestine the preceding Thursday, facing off against the formidable Westwood Panthers.
